**Action item (PM-214, Coldvault archival):** Automate archiving of cold storage buckets older than the retention cutoff. Manual sweeps missed two regions last quarter and blew the storage budget. Owner: infra rotation. Sweep cadence, batch size, and age thresholds must be config-driven, not hardcoded, so on-call can tune under load. Dry-run mode required before first prod run. Proposed defaults for review at sync are below.

limits module of fahog-kahop:
CAPS = {
    "fraeth": 189,
    "drumir": 842,
}

Step 4: Verify the slimmed image

After rebasing the Larkspur billing service onto the minimal Quornic base image, confirm that no debugging tools, package managers, or shell utilities remain in the final layer. The slimming profile strips everything not listed in the runtime manifest, so a security review only needs to check the manifest against the layer contents. For that comparison, the reviewer needs the exact runtime settings the service boots with, reproduced here.

settings of tagug-fajof:
[zorwyn]
host = zorwyn.nelvrosys.corp
user = zorwyn_svc
database = zorwyn_prod

**Onboarding: Log sampling on Chattermill**

Welcome, reviewer! Chattermill emits roughly a zillion log lines per request, so we sample aggressively: 1% of INFO at the edge, 100% of WARN and above, plus full traces for any request tagged by the Fennwick debugger. When reviewing PRs, flag any new unsampled INFO logging in hot paths — it's the number-one cause of our storage bill spikes. To inspect sampling configs locally you'll need the team vault, which unlocks with this passphrase:

unlock words, baguf-badug: aldath-ralwyn-gilath-oliys-sorius-raleth-pelmir-praeth-lamix-druvan-siliel-fraax-queniel

## Artifact Signing — SDK Parity Notes (Weekly Sync)

Kestrel SDK for Android reached parity with the Swift client this sprint: offline queueing, batched telemetry, and retry semantics now match. Both SDKs ship as signed artifacts from the same pipeline. Remaining gap: background sync throttling, targeted next sprint. Verify both release bundles before tagging. Both artifacts validate against the shared signing key below.

signing key of kawig-fafog = bky19_6Fypv1qws7J8qJtaYjX